However, for the successful sperm, there is one more hurdle left: how to get inside the … WebIn rare cases, a phenomenon known as “heteropaternal superfecundation” can occur. This occurs when a woman releases multiple eggs, and has sexual intercourse with two different males during the same ovulation window. If both men’s sperm fertilize different eggs, the woman can conceive fraternal twins with different fathers.

WebIf one egg is fertilised by two sperm, it results in three sets of chromosomes, rather than the standard two – one from the mother and two from the father. And, according to researchers, three sets of chromosomes are typically incompatible with life and embryos do not usually survive. What happens if more than one sperm enters the egg? Occasionally, two sperm are known to fertilize a single egg ; this ‘double fertilization’ is thought to happen in about 1% of human conceptions.
